Luanda — The Angolan singer, Matias Damásio, is the winner of the contest called "Figuras do Ano", for foreign singer's category, with the song "A Outra", included on his latest album "Amor e Festa na Lixeira".
According to a local source, the yearly event dubbed "Figuras do Ano", is organised by the Central African Island nation's broadcasting station to pay tribute to national and foreign entities who contributed to the development of arts.
The source also revealed that the local businessman, Aurélio Martins, currently living in Angola is another winner of the contest.
Sao Tome's Broadcasting Station awards every year the best entities in various areas, particularly with regard to politics, society, sport and culture.
